- 138c676 bpf: Fix use-after-free of bpf_link when priming half-fails by Andrii Nakryiko · 4 years, 10 months ago
- d46edd6 bpf: Sharing bpf runtime stats with BPF_ENABLE_STATS by Song Liu · 4 years, 11 months ago
- 449e14b bpf: Fix unused variable warning by Arnd Bergmann · 4 years, 11 months ago
- 64d8529 bpf: Allow bpf_map_lookup_elem for SOCKMAP and SOCKHASH by Jakub Sitnicki · 4 years, 11 months ago
- f2e10bf bpf: Add support for BPF_OBJ_GET_INFO_BY_FD for bpf_link by Andrii Nakryiko · 4 years, 11 months ago
- 2d602c8 bpf: Support GET_FD_BY_ID and GET_NEXT_ID for bpf_link by Andrii Nakryiko · 4 years, 11 months ago
- a3b80e1 bpf: Allocate ID for bpf_link by Andrii Nakryiko · 4 years, 11 months ago
- f9d041271 bpf: Refactor bpf_link update handling by Andrii Nakryiko · 4 years, 11 months ago
- 0b54142 Merge branch 'work.sysctl' of ssh://gitolite.kernel.org/pub/scm/linux/kernel/git/viro/vfs by Daniel Borkmann · 4 years, 11 months ago
- 8c1b2bf bpf, cgroup: Remove unused exports by Christoph Hellwig · 4 years, 11 months ago
- 3292739 sysctl: pass kernel pointers to ->proc_handler by Christoph Hellwig · 4 years, 11 months ago
- 6f8a57c bpf: Make verifier log more relevant by default by Andrii Nakryiko · 4 years, 11 months ago
- 71d1921 bpf: add bpf_ktime_get_boot_ns() by Maciej Żenczykowski · 4 years, 11 months ago
- 082b57e net: bpf: Make bpf_ktime_get_ns() available to non GPL programs by Maciej Żenczykowski · 5 years ago
- 6890896 bpf: Fix missing bpf_base_func_proto in cgroup_base_func_proto for CGROUP_NET=n by Stanislav Fomichev · 4 years, 11 months ago
- 0456ea1 bpf: Enable more helpers for BPF_PROG_TYPE_CGROUP_{DEVICE,SYSCTL,SOCKOPT} by Stanislav Fomichev · 5 years ago
- b0b3fb6 bpf: Remove set but not used variable 'dst_known' by Mao Wenan · 5 years ago
- d483389 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by David S. Miller · 4 years, 11 months ago
- 6f302bf bpf: Make bpf_link_fops static by Zou Wei · 4 years, 11 months ago
- 03f87c0 bpf: Propagate expected_attach_type when verifying freplace programs by Toke Høiland-Jørgensen · 4 years, 11 months ago
- 4adb7a4 bpf: Fix leak in LINK_UPDATE and enforce empty old_prog_fd by Andrii Nakryiko · 4 years, 11 months ago
- 788f87a xdp: export the DEV_MAP_BULK_SIZE macro by Ioana Ciornei · 4 years, 11 months ago
- 8ff3571 bpf: Fix handling of XADD on BTF memory by Jann Horn · 5 years ago
- 6e7e63c bpf: Forbid XADD on spilled pointers for unprivileged users by Jann Horn · 5 years ago
- bc23d0e cpumap: Avoid warning when CONFIG_DEBUG_PER_CPU_MAPS is enabled by Toke Høiland-Jørgensen · 5 years ago
- 89f33dc bpf: remove unneeded conversion to bool in __mark_reg_unknown by Zou Wei · 5 years ago
- 1f6cb19 bpf: Prevent re-mmap()'ing BPF map as writable for initially r/o mapping by Andrii Nakryiko · 5 years ago
- 0ac1629 bpf: Fix a typo "inacitve" -> "inactive" by Qiujun Huang · 5 years ago
- ed52f2c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f-next by David S. Miller · 5 years ago
- 0c991eb bpf: Implement bpf_prog replacement for an active bpf_cgroup_link by Andrii Nakryiko · 5 years ago
- af6eea5 bpf: Implement bpf_link-based cgroup BPF program attachment by Andrii Nakryiko · 5 years ago
- fa123ac bpf: Verifier, refine 32bit bound in do_refine_retval_range by John Fastabend · 5 years ago
- 3f50f13 bpf: Verifier, do explicit ALU32 bounds tracking by John Fastabend · 5 years ago
- 1006050 bpf: Verifier, do_refine_retval_range may clamp umin to 0 incorrectly by John Fastabend · 5 years ago
- f50b49a bpf: btf: Fix arg verification in btf_ctx_access() by KP Singh · 5 years ago
- 0fc31b1 bpf: Simplify reg_set_min_max_inv handling by Jann Horn · 5 years ago
- 604dca5 bpf: Fix tnum constraints for 32-bit comparisons by Jann Horn · 5 years ago
- f2d67fe bpf: Undo incorrect __reg_bound_offset32 handling by Daniel Borkmann · 5 years ago
- f0b5989 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net by David S. Miller · 5 years ago
- 9e4e01d bpf: lsm: Implement attach, detach and execution by KP Singh · 5 years ago
- 9d3fdea bpf: lsm: Provide attachment points for BPF LSM programs by KP Singh · 5 years ago
- fc611f4 bpf: Introduce BPF_PROG_TYPE_LSM by KP Singh · 5 years ago
- 0f09abd bpf: Enable bpf cgroup hooks to retrieve cgroup v2 and ancestor id by Daniel Borkmann · 5 years ago
- f318903 bpf: Add netns cookie and enable it for bpf cgroup hooks by Daniel Borkmann · 5 years ago
- f54a5bb bpf: Remove unused vairable 'bpf_xdp_link_lops' by YueHaibing · 5 years ago
- e28784e bpf: Factor out attach_type to prog_type mapping for attach/detach by Andrii Nakryiko · 5 years ago
- 00c4edd bpf: Factor out cgroup storages operations by Andrii Nakryiko · 5 years ago
- 294f2fc bpf: Verifer, adjust_scalar_min_max_vals to always call update_reg_bounds() by John Fastabend · 5 years ago
- 07cd263 bpf: Verifer, refactor adjust_scalar_min_max_vals by John Fastabend · 5 years ago
- 9fb1695 Merge git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net by David S. Miller · 5 years ago
- 5c6f258 bpf: Explicitly memset some bpf info structures declared on the stack by Greg Kroah-Hartman · 5 years ago
- 8096f22 bpf: Explicitly memset the bpf_attr structure by Greg Kroah-Hartman · 5 years ago
- 90ceddc bpf: Support llvm-objcopy for vmlinux BTF by Fangrui Song · 5 years ago
- 8e7ae25 bpf: Sanitize the bpf_struct_ops tcp-cc name by Martin KaFai Lau · 5 years ago
- dcce11d bpf: Add missing annotations for __bpf_prog_enter() and __bpf_prog_exit() by Jules Irenge · 5 years ago
- 7ac88eb bpf: Remove bpf_image tree by Jiri Olsa · 5 years ago
- 517b75e bpf: Add dispatchers to kallsyms by Jiri Olsa · 5 years ago
- a108f7d bpf: Add trampolines to kallsyms by Jiri Olsa · 5 years ago
- dba122f bpf: Add bpf_ksym_add/del functions by Jiri Olsa · 5 years ago
- cbd76f8 bpf: Add prog flag to struct bpf_ksym object by Jiri Olsa · 5 years ago
- eda0c92 bpf: Add bpf_ksym_find function by Jiri Olsa · 5 years ago
- ca4424c bpf: Move ksym_tnode to bpf_ksym by Jiri Olsa · 5 years ago
- ecb60d1 bpf: Move lnode list node to struct bpf_ksym by Jiri Olsa · 5 years ago
- bfea9a8 bpf: Add name to struct bpf_ksym by Jiri Olsa · 5 years ago
- 535911c bpf: Add struct bpf_ksym by Jiri Olsa · 5 years ago
- 9886866 bpf: Abstract away entire bpf_link clean up procedure by Andrii Nakryiko · 5 years ago
- d831ee8 bpf: Add bpf_xdp_output() helper by Eelco Chaudron · 5 years ago
- b4490c5 bpf: Added new helper bpf_get_ns_current_pid_tgid by Carlos Neira · 5 years ago
- babf316 bpf: Add bpf_link_new_file that doesn't install FD by Andrii Nakryiko · 5 years ago
- da6c7fa bpf/btf: Fix BTF verification of enum members in struct/union by Yoshiki Komachi · 5 years ago
- 1d8006a bpf: Fix cgroup ref leak in cgroup_bpf_inherit on out-of-memory by Andrii Nakryiko · 5 years ago
- 62039c3 bpf: Initialize storage pointers to NULL to prevent freeing garbage pointer by Andrii Nakryiko · 5 years ago
- 6919175 bpf: Remove unnecessary CAP_MAC_ADMIN check by KP Singh · 5 years ago
- 849b4d9 bpf: Do not allow map_freeze in struct_ops map by Martin KaFai Lau · 5 years ago
- 8e5290e bpf: Return better error value in delete_elem for struct_ops map by Martin KaFai Lau · 5 years ago
- 6ba43b7 bpf: Attachment verification for BPF_MODIFY_RETURN by KP Singh · 5 years ago
- ae24082 bpf: Introduce BPF_MODIFY_RETURN by KP Singh · 5 years ago
- 88fd9e5 bpf: Refactor trampoline update code by KP Singh · 5 years ago
- 70ed506 bpf: Introduce pinnable bpf_link abstraction by Andrii Nakryiko · 5 years ago
- 1ed4d92 bpf: INET_DIAG support in bpf_sk_storage by Martin KaFai Lau · 5 years ago
- d7f10df bpf: Replace zero-length array with flexible-array member by Gustavo A. R. Silva · 5 years ago
- 099bfaa bpf/stackmap: Dont trylock mmap_sem with PREEMPT_RT and interrupts disabled by David Miller · 5 years ago
- 66150d0d bpf, lpm: Make locking RT friendly by Thomas Gleixner · 5 years ago
- 7f805d1 bpf: Prepare hashtab locking for PREEMPT_RT by Thomas Gleixner · 5 years ago
- d01f9b1 bpf: Factor out hashtab bucket lock operations by Thomas Gleixner · 5 years ago
- b6e5dae bpf: Replace open coded recursion prevention in sys_bpf() by Thomas Gleixner · 5 years ago
- 085fee1 bpf: Use recursion prevention helpers in hashtab code by Thomas Gleixner · 5 years ago
- 02ad059 bpf: Use migrate_disable/enabe() in trampoline code. by David Miller · 5 years ago
- 569de905 bpf: Dont iterate over possible CPUs with interrupts disabled by Thomas Gleixner · 5 years ago
- 8a37963 bpf: Remove recursion prevention from rcu free callback by Thomas Gleixner · 5 years ago
- dbca151 bpf: Update locking comment in hashtab code by Thomas Gleixner · 5 years ago
- 2ed905c bpf: Enforce preallocation for instrumentation programs on RT by Thomas Gleixner · 5 years ago
- 94dacdb bpf: Tighten the requirements for preallocated hash maps by Thomas Gleixner · 5 years ago
- b105e8e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f-next by David S. Miller · 5 years ago
- 035ff35 net: Generate reuseport group ID on group creation by Jakub Sitnicki · 5 years ago
- 9fed900 bpf: Allow selecting reuseport socket from a SOCKMAP/SOCKHASH by Jakub Sitnicki · 5 years ago
- b9aff38 bpf: Fix a potential deadlock with bpf_map_do_batch by Yonghong Song · 5 years ago
- 492e0d0 bpf: Do not grab the bucket spinlock by default on htab batch ops by Brian Vazquez · 5 years ago
- e20d3a0 bpf, offload: Replace bitwise AND by logical AND in bpf_prog_offload_info_fill by Johannes Krude · 5 years ago
- 2bf0eb9 bpf: Make btf_check_func_type_match() static by Hongbo Yao · 5 years ago